MasterCraft Boat Holdings, Inc (MCFT) Stock Price

19.16 ▼ -0.39 (-1.99%)
Open: 19.545 Vol: 0 Day's range: 19.12 - 19.65 Jul 15, 15:09 EDT
IEX quote, 15 minutes delayed during trading hours. Login or Signup to see real-time data
Loading chart ...
MCFT Technical Analysis
5 mins 30 mins Hourly Daily Weekly
SELL SELL SELL BUY BUY
  5 mins 30 mins Hourly Daily Weekly
MA5 19.14▼ 19.17▼ 19.27▼ 19.96▼ 19.29▼
MA10 19.16▼ 19.29▼ 19.43▼ 19.98▼ 18.42▲
MA20 19.17▼ 19.47▼ 19.86▼ 19.12▲ 17.59▲
MA50 19.29▼ 20.07▼ 20.06▼ 18.11▲ 18.37▲
MA100 19.49▼ 20.05▼ 19.43▼ 17.52▲ 19.81▼
MA200 19.99▼ 19.26▼ 18.72▲ 18.22▲ 23.04▼
  5 mins 30 mins Hourly Daily Weekly
MACD 0.004▲ -0.016▼ -0.092▼ -0.034▼ 0.392▲
RSI 37.706▼ 20.746▼ 25.143▼ 51.290▲ 55.465▲
STOCH 18.148▼ 5.952▼ 4.739▼ 65.973     79.263    
WILL %R -83.333▼ -96.970▼ -98.540▼ -54.085     -27.903    
CCI -139.468▼ -95.709     -130.049▼ -19.045     108.915▲
Latest Filters Detected On MCFT
MACD $MCFT MACD(12,26,9) Crossed Below Signal Line Set Alert
MasterCraft Boat Holdings, Inc News
Tuesday, June 10, 2025 10:37 PM
Sport boat manufacturer MasterCraft (NASDAQ:MCFT) reported Q1 CY2025 results beating Wall Street’s revenue expectations, but sales fell by 9.5% year on year to $75.96 million. On the other hand ...
Tuesday, June 03, 2025 04:02 AM
The end of the earnings season is always a good time to take a step back and see who shined (and who not so much). Let’s take a look at how leisure products stocks fared in Q1, starting with ...
Monday, June 02, 2025 05:01 PM
Let’s take a look at how leisure products stocks fared in Q1, starting with MasterCraft (NASDAQ:MCFT). Leisure products cover a wide range of goods in the consumer discretionary sector.
MCFT historical stock data
date open high low close volume
15/07/25 19.545 19.65 19.10 19.12 74,113
14/07/25 20.33 20.33 19.54 19.55 93,233
11/07/25 20.50 20.68 20.205 20.23 83,207
10/07/25 20.12 20.8751 20.0901 20.65 89,533
09/07/25 20.20 20.34 20.00 20.26 59,472
08/07/25 19.80 20.54 19.485 20.20 98,645
07/07/25 20.02 20.095 19.71 19.78 61,775
03/07/25 20.25 20.25 19.76 20.23 65,138
02/07/25 19.47 20.25 19.38 20.23 121,183
01/07/25 18.56 20.00 18.225 19.56 133,907
Quote Details
52wk Low:14.385
52wk High:23.00
Vol:0
Avg Vol(3m):1.7M
1Y Chng:-9.90%
1M Chng:+15.04%
Add to Watch List